scarcity and global health. Job Description The Process Utilities
Engineer II focuses on the design of the process utility equipment,
systems and supporting facility infrastructure as a part of a
highly interactive team. This individual is expected to execute
work on one or more intermediate level tasks simultaneously and
works closely with the Lead or Senior Engineer. The intermediate
Process Utilities Engineer is expected to work closely with the
Lead Engineer and have responsibility for defined scope of the
project such as a unit operation, system or area. This individual
should understand the project schedule and budget and develop a
work plan to support the delivery of their scope in support of
those broader team goals. Core Activities Develops novel
engineering calculations from first principles where an existing
template is unavailable. Develops construction drawing packages and
writes construction specifications on basic projects of limited
complexity with oversight. Provides support for construction
activities such as RFI responses, submittal reviews, punch list
development and construction progress reports. Participates and
contributes to squad checks to produce coordinated, high-quality
deliverables. Provides mentorship and guidance to Designer I to
translate the engineering design into the Revit model with
oversight from the Lead or Senior Engineer. Supports the generation
of deliverables which require more experience, deeper understanding
or involve more complexity such as: Authoring Basis of Design
Reports Contributing to Hazardous Material Summary Water /Waste
Balances Heat Transfer Calculations Analyzing Simulation Outputs
Process Descriptions Equipment Specifications Hygienic Piping
Specifications Contributing to Room Cards Qualifications Minimum
